Press "Enter" to skip to content

¿Qué se debe hacer primero antes de realizar cualquier transacción en la base de datos SQLite?

¿Qué se debe hacer primero antes de realizar cualquier transacción en la base de datos SQLite?

Primero, abra una transacción emitiendo el comando BEGIN TRANSACTION. Después de ejecutar la declaración BEGIN TRANSACTION, la transacción está abierta hasta que se confirme o revierta explícitamente. En segundo lugar, emita sentencias SQL para seleccionar o actualizar datos en la base de datos.

¿Qué puedes hacer con SQLite?

SQLite se utiliza a menudo como formato de archivo en disco para aplicaciones de escritorio, como sistemas de control de versiones, herramientas de análisis financiero, suites de edición y catalogación de medios, paquetes CAD, programas de mantenimiento de registros, etc.

¿Cómo consulto una base de datos SQLite?

SQLite Python: consulta de datos

  1. Primero, establezca una conexión con la base de datos SQLite creando un objeto Connection.
  2. A continuación, cree un objeto Cursor utilizando el método de cursor del objeto Conexión.
  3. Luego, ejecute una instrucción SELECT.
  4. Después de eso, llame al método fetchall() del objeto del cursor para obtener los datos.

¿Cuál es la principal desventaja de la base de datos SQLite?

Uno de los principales inconvenientes del sistema SQLite es su falta de capacidades multiusuario que se pueden encontrar en sistemas RDBMS completos como MySQL y PostgreSQL. Esto se traduce en una falta de control de acceso granular, un sistema de administración de usuarios amigable y capacidades de seguridad más allá del cifrado del archivo de la base de datos.

¿SQLite tiene transacciones?

SQLite admite múltiples transacciones de lectura simultáneas provenientes de conexiones de bases de datos separadas, posiblemente en subprocesos o procesos separados, pero solo una transacción de escritura simultánea. Una transacción de lectura se utiliza solo para lectura. Una transacción de escritura permite tanto la lectura como la escritura.

¿Cuál es la diferencia entre SQL y SQLite?

SQL es un lenguaje de consulta estructurado que se utiliza para consultar el sistema de base de datos relacional. Está escrito en lenguaje C. SQLite es un sistema de gestión de bases de datos relacionales que está escrito en ANSI-C. SQLite admite muchas funciones de SQL y tiene un alto rendimiento, pero no admite procedimientos almacenados.

¿SQLite es bueno para principiantes?

Puede crear una base de datos SQLite e insertar los registros allí, y con solo una consulta, puede seleccionar los registros y realizar cálculos. Cuando necesita un sistema de base de datos para fines de aprendizaje y capacitación, SQLite es una buena opción.

¿Por qué necesitamos SQLite?

Guardar datos en una base de datos es ideal para datos repetitivos o estructurados, como la información de contacto. Esta página asume que está familiarizado con las bases de datos SQL en general y lo ayuda a comenzar con las bases de datos SQLite en Android.

¿Por qué usaría SQLite?

¿Cuál es la mejor manera de usar SQLite?

Herramientas SQLite 1 Comandos SQLite: muestra el comando más utilizado en el programa sqlite3. 2 SQLite Show Tables: enumera todas las tablas en una base de datos. 3 SQLite Describe Table: muestra la estructura de una tabla. 4 Volcado de SQLite: cómo usar el comando de volcado para hacer una copia de seguridad y restaurar una base de datos. 5 Importar CSV de SQLite: importe archivos CSV en una tabla.

¿Hay alguna manera de colocar un archivo en SQLite?

A diferencia de otros sistemas de administración de bases de datos, no hay un comando DROP DATABASE SQLite. Si desea eliminar la base de datos SQLite, todo lo que tiene que hacer es eliminar el archivo de la base de datos.

¿Cuál es el comando para mostrar el esquema en SQLite?

Para mostrar el esquema y el contenido de las tablas sqlite_stat, utilice el comando .fullschema. Para mostrar todos los índices de la base de datos actual, utilice el comando .indexes de la siguiente manera:

¿Cómo creo un archivo de base de datos en SQLite?

Si desea crear el archivo de base de datos en una ubicación específica en lugar de en la misma ubicación donde se encuentra sqlite3.exe, puede hacer esto: Navegue manualmente a la carpeta donde se encuentra sqlite3.exe “C:sqlite”. Haga doble clic en sqlite3.exe para abrir la línea de comandos.